HOW TO...
Want to know how to create a distressed leather tool belt. 
It is really easy to do, simply colour it using browns of your choice and then carefully go over the highlight areas with colourless blender.  But then the knack is to go over these areas again (once dry) with a light shade to add a touch of graining/wear back in.
